The University of Florida is home to the largest and most comprehensive journalism department in the nation, and high school students have the opportunity to work within this prestigious atmosphere via the UFs Summer Media Institute. Science Unlimited offers high school students a once-in-a-lifetime opportunity to participate in a week of workshops from the Departments of Astronomy and Astrophysics, Chemistry, Computer Science, Earth Sciences, Math, Physics and the School of the Environment. CollegeVine can help you determine the influence extracurricular activities like summer programs have on your odds of college admission. Cost: $2,399. Participants will participate in hands-on experiences under the supervision of professional biologists, learning the techniques and approaches used to assess water quality, monitor vegetation, and study gopher tortoises and marine turtles.
